Your new company: Hays are pleased to be partnering with a growing Tamworth-based business, who are looking to appoint an Interim Management Accountant.
- Full accountability for producing accurate monthly management accounts.
- Detailed P&L analysis.
- Comprehensive variance analysis against budget and/or forecast.
- Management of accruals, prepayments, and fixed assets.
- Margin analysis by site.
- Balance Sheet ownership, ensuring all accounts are fully reconciled and maintained to an exceptional standard.
- Financial commentary, providing clear insight into performance and key drivers.
- Significant involvement in the annual budgeting cycle and periodic forecasting, including variance analysis against previous budgets and forecasts.
- Primary point of contact for the annual external audit, ensuring a smooth and well-managed process.
- Support the enhancement of financial controls, processes, and reporting frameworks.
Business Partnering:
- Act as a finance partner to operational and departmental teams, helping them understand and manage their budgets.
- Monitor spend, challenge variances, and provide financial insight to support effective cost control and informed decision-making.
You will bring proven experience in a comparable role, with responsibility for producing management accounts and supporting informed financial decision-making. The position requires strong analytical skills and advanced Excel capability, with the ability to manipulate data, assess financial performance and deliver clear, actionable insight. Attention to detail is critical, particularly when reviewing balance sheet reconciliations, financial reports and supporting schedules. The successful candidate will demonstrate robust financial discipline.
